Antonio Michele Stanca, geneticist

Antonio Michele Stanca –an Italian geneticist ‑ died of COVID-19 on 19 March 2020 in Fidenza, aged 77.   He was born in Soleto, Italy. He graduated in University of Bari, majoring in agricultural science.   He had been a professor at the University of Milan, Università Cattolica del Sacro Cuore of Piacenza, Institut national agronomique de Tunisie  (INAT) of Tunis, and the University of Modena and Reggio Emilia.

Innocenzo Donina, footballer

Innocenzo Donina (Italian pronunciation: [innoˈtʃɛntso ˈdoniːna]; 16 July 1950 – 19 March 2020) was an Italian professional footballer.   He played in all three of Italy's top professional leagues for several teams.   On 19 March 2020, Donina died from COVID-19, amid its pandemic in Italy.
